My latest artistic outlet is in the form of glass art. I use a stained glass technique to encapsulate tiny pieces of art. Each item is framed by a copper foil wrap followed by a coat of lead free solder. It’s all wearable and hangable. The beveled glass pieces capture the sunlight nicely and do well hanging in a window or on a wall or a door.

Each piece is a tiny empowering marvel. You’ll find an enjoyable image backed by an inspiring quote or statement. I scour libraries, estate sales, and antique stores for unique images and quotes. I also do custom orders, allowing people to preserve their most treasured photos, announcements, poems, etc.
